WebBypass material strongly influenced bypass patency rate. The analysis showed a highly significant difference between venous and prosthetic grafts over a period of 3 years (p less than 0.0001). Use of the composite jump craft technique increased patency rates after 3 years to 58%, which is close to that of vein bypasses (63%). WebJan 1, 1994 · We have used a posterior approach to popliteal-crural bypass, placing the patient in the prone position and using the lesser saphenous vein and novel exposures of the crural arteries. This approach preserves the greater saphenous vein and facilitates exposure of the proximal crural system, minimizing the required length of venous conduit. WebIn long occlusions of crural arteries, bypass with an autologous vein gives superior long-term patency and leg survival. If the patient has increased risk for surgery or does not have an autologous vein, endovascular therapy can be attempted [3]. Chronic limb-threatening ischaemia (CLTI)

WebAlmost always, some kind of a plantar arch or parts of it are present. Since most of these patients are facing lower leg amputation the question arises, whether vein bypass surgery to the plantar arch can preserve the leg despite this limited outflow tract.
